  • Patent number: 5509763
    Abstract: A coupling system between a tool system module, such as, for example, a tool receptacle, and a machine tool, such as, for example, a spindle. In order to provide for rapid initiation and release of the connection between these components while making large axial forces available, this incorporates a clamping system with an operating rod, by means of which a wedge drive is controlled, with which clamping elements that are provided in one of the parts that are to be coupled can be forced essentially radially outwards into suitably configured recesses in the other part that is to be coupled.

  • Patent number: 5186476
    Abstract: A clamping device for gripping a tool in a carrier. The clamping device has a hollow centering extension or spigot and an abutment surface surrounding it are provided on the tool. A tool receptacle provided in the carrier has a receiving bore matched to the centering extension and an end face surrounding the bore and against which the abutment surface can be pressed by a clamping arrangement. The clamping arrangement comprises a clamping sleeve movable coaxially with respect to the central axis and a clamping ring or collet movable in the opposite direction to the clamping sleeve, both of which are provided with clamping cones facing towards one another. The collet is movable axially on the clamping sleeve by means of a clamping nut screwable on the sleeve. A plurality of clamping jaws surround the clamping sleeve and the collet concentrically and are supported in each case by one end against their clamping cones.

  • Patent number: 4997325
    Abstract: In a chuck for axially clamping two machine parts which are releasable from each other, on the first machine part (1) are provided a hollow centring attachment (3), a contact face (6) surrounding the attachment, and an annular groove (8) formed on the inside of the attachment (3) and comprising a groove flank (9) tapering conically towards the free end of the attachment. The second machine part (2) comprises a holding bore (4) which is adapted to the attachment (3) and which is surrounded by an end face (7) against which the contact face (6) can be pressed. In the second machine part are provided several clamping jaws (10) which are each supported by a first end (10a) against a groove flank (12) in the second machine part (2).

  • Patent number: 3973749
    Abstract: The present invention relates to reusable hollow formwork elements of elastic material which may be used for the concreting of pipelines, and which by filling with a gaseous or liquid medium, can be given compressive resistance. The invention also relates to a method of operating such formwork elements.
